Today on the playground at Parkway, three students spent some time looking at a really cool camouflaged worm we found in the garden bed on the tomato plant. Turns out, it is a tomato hornworm. Oh no! At the bottom of this blog post is a link to some images and more information about it, as well as a picture of the one we found. Unfortunately, the worm disappeared before I was able to remove it from the tomato plants, so the students may find it again later. ALSO included in this post is a video from our own Richard Tidyman!
